Window Replacement Costs in Urban Honolulu

Homeowners in Urban Honolulu face steady solar heat gain through old single-pane aluminum windows, driving up air conditioning costs year-round in this tropical climate. Replacement fixes that. Expect to pay $300–$800 per window installed, the typical range as of 2026. This national average accounts for local variation from higher labor rates and wind-resistant requirements on Oahu.

The low end covers basic vinyl double-hung units in standard sizes. Premium picks like fiberglass or impact-rated glass for hurricane zones push toward $800. A 10-window project runs $3,000–$8,000 total. Materials make up 40–60% of costs, labor 30–50%, and permits plus disposal 5–10%. ENERGY STAR certified options qualify for the federal 25C tax credit: 30% of costs up to $600 yearly via IRS Form 5695.

Key Factors Driving Your Total Cost

Frame material sets the baseline. Vinyl runs $300–$700 installed, fiberglass $700–$1,200 (20–30% more durable), composites like Fibrex $600–$1,000, wood-clad $1,000+. Glass package adds 20–40%: double-pane Low-E with argon is standard at $100–$200 extra per window; triple-pane bumps $150–$300 for better SHGC in tropics.

Size and count matter. Standard 3x4-foot double-hung costs less than 5x6-foot customs (+30–50%). Ten windows total $3,000–$8,000; labor in Urban Honolulu runs $150–$250/window due to height access and wind prep.

Replacement-in-kind saves 10–20% over new construction: no framing changes, easier egress compliance (5.7 sq ft clear for bedrooms). Permits add $100–$500/county. Full-service firms with master installers charge more but handle single-point accountability.

How Urban Honolulu's Climate Affects Choices

Tropical Zone 1A means constant cooling loads, not heating. Prioritize low SHGC (≤0.25) over low U-factor; Hawaii code caps U at 0.75, SHGC at 0.40. SmartSun or InsulShield glass optimizes this, cutting AC use 12% per ENERGY STAR data.

Oahu wind speeds hit 105 mph general, 115 mph Ko Olina to Ewa. Hurricane Shield or Acclaim Impact windows with laminated glass meet ASCE 7, adding $200–$400/window but essential for insurance and code. High trade winds demand high-DP ratings.

Humidity fogs old frames; Fibrex or Impervia resists rot/warp. Payback hits 7–15 years via $100–$465 annual savings (DOE), faster with HECO rebates if available. Skip triple-pane: overkill without winters.

Steps to Get Accurate Quotes

Start with in-home measurements: pros assess sightlines, egress, and wind loads text-style can't match. Request 3 written quotes detailing materials, labor, warranty (aim for transferable lifetime), and 25C eligibility.

Spot lowballs under $300: they skip impact glass or subcontract unlicensed crews. Verify C-26 glazing license via DCCA. Quotes should itemize: e.g., $450 vinyl double-hung + $150 install.

Frequently Asked Questions

What are common hidden costs in window replacement?

Permits run $100–$500 in Honolulu County. Disposal of old aluminum frames adds $50–$100/window. Custom trims or screens tack on $50–$200. Always get line-item quotes to avoid surprises.

Are there financing options or tax credits?

Federal 25C gives 30% back up to $600/year for ENERGY STAR windows through 2032. Hawaii PACE or HECO GEM$ on-bill repayment finances via property tax. Check HGIA for clean energy loans.

How much do permits cost in Urban Honolulu?

Honolulu building permits for windows cost $100–$500 depending on project scope and county fees. Glazing jobs need C-26 licensed contractors to pull them. Exemptions rare for like-for-like swaps.

What's the typical payback period?

DOE estimates 7–15 years for ENERGY STAR replacements, with $100–$465 yearly savings. In Honolulu's tropics, low-SHGC glass speeds ROI via AC reductions. Comfort and noise wins often justify sooner.

How do I negotiate better pricing?

Pit 3 licensed quotes against each other; highlight competitor bids. Ask to bundle doors or drop extras like grids. Avoid same-day pressure. Off-season (post-hurricane) sees 5–10% discounts.
